Who else has got a Pronto here and multichannel TV?
I've had a Pronto for nearly a week and I'm very happy with it but it's taking a hell of a lot of my time getting it up and running, let alone "tweaking" it so that it's intuitive and easy to use.
I'm getting there but I keep going back to change certain aspects as I'm not totally happy with them and then I make a mistake or two (with regards to IR codes or mapping buttons) and I end up where I started! And this is all with saving often! Anyway, it's a learning experience and sometimes it's fun (but not often!). So who else has one here? Any pointers for a newbie? I've been using Remote Central and it's great but the Pronto forum in particular seems to be more aimed at Pronto veterans and they're mostly American. Oh, if only they had a special forum for newb Brits! It's still a great place, it's very friendly and there's a wealth of information but it would be nice to converse with others here on all things Pronto. Also, is there anyone here that has a Pronto and multichannel TV (preferably Sky)? If so, have you done all the logos or know where to get them? The ones for download on RC are mostly out of date and some of the newer ones are designed for the colour Prontos. I've done a few now using the ones I found on www.satlogo.com but it can be a hit and miss process what with some shades not showing up so well when converted to greyscale and then 4 shades (which is one of the reasons why I don't like the colour Pronto files that much). |

ProntoNeo
As a remote the Neo is fantastic bit of kit. I know other people have had serious problems with the Neo such as yours (why is it RS232 and not USB?), but the only real problem that I had was with it not learning from my VideoLogic DAB tuners remote. I was able to solve this problem with a bit of perseverance and NeoHacker. The main thing that I have been impressed with is its battery life, I’ve only just replaced the original 3 AA’s with new ones after 3 months of heavy use and lots of uploads and downloads.
